Ubiquitous

Ubiquitous poster

A young man is forced to confront feelings of self-rejection and isolation as he struggles to express his love for his best friend. 'ubiquitous' is a short film that blends music, visual poetry and an emotionally grounded performance to tell the story of a young man battling with internalized homophobia and unrequited love.

Director: Masha Maroutitch
Runtime: 7 min
